#65ed8c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#65ed8c is composed of 39.6% red, 92.9%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.9%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 137.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 66.3%. #65ed8c color hex could be obtained by blending #caffff with #00db19.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#65ed8c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#65ed8c has RGB values of R:101, G:237,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 6679948.

Shades and Tints of #65ed8c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000402 is the darkest color, while #f2fd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#65ed8c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7aba8 is the less saturated color, while #58fa86 is the most saturated one.
